Output d4da95bcfe275115383fe4d739673917b9dea7284e7d63f14f39a2b190391594:1

value
34083329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a80ad0fc317667f9c156f85dce821df10932d1b OP_EQUAL
address
38Ux5JhRL6V8DKNaBRmXPW6ekfkt4zqNS4
transaction
d4da95bcfe275115383fe4d739673917b9dea7284e7d63f14f39a2b190391594
spent
true